Transaction 7b5617b5422d7913295213132f25f194924c0305d3fcddd9bdfac0e930f5898f
1 Input
1 Output
-
7b5617b5422d7913295213132f25f194924c0305d3fcddd9bdfac0e930f5898f:0
- value
- 77899889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ad3a7c28ec3192ab92409629e18fea09e52a950 OP_EQUAL
- address
- MGBQbmFr4LpH2E2aDVd8QXz87L9G68QaFV